What to look for in federal BD tools
Prioritize (1) search relevance on real GovCon language, (2) award and recompete context tied to public records, (3) teaming that is more than a directory, and (4) access where BD already works — including AI assistants. Avoid tools that force a full ERP transformation when your bottleneck is top-of-funnel quality and capture timing.
